Transaction 680aa3d82af0b79f26b023b844d3b3d99217675df9cd1ef07cd2ef7a2078eb38
1 Input
2 Outputs
- 680aa3d82af0b79f26b023b844d3b3d99217675df9cd1ef07cd2ef7a2078eb38:0
- 680aa3d82af0b79f26b023b844d3b3d99217675df9cd1ef07cd2ef7a2078eb38:1
value 190781
address 1Ch2vVZ1cuWCU2r1ziS6gAWPmzVbgkLEwN
value 9062906
address 1DCRoBcuvdiG2euD5YzqvyWcGPnBcYLhvZ